BUYER: Central Line Properties LLC (principal: Don DeLuca), Sanibel

SELLER: IberiaBank

PROPERTY: 8341, 8291-8293 Dani Drive, Fort Myers

PRICE: $1.5 million

PREVIOUS PRICE: $1.51 million, August 2005 and $2.2 million, October 2007

LAW FIRM ON DEED: Adams and Reese LLP, Sarasota

PLANS, DESCRIPTION: A company owned by Royal Shell Real Estate broker Don DeLuca purchased the 11,148-square-foot Colonial Plaza retail strip center and additional land for $1.5 million.

The price equated to $135 per building square foot.

The center was 52% occupied at the time of the sale. It currently houses a Mattress Firm and Subway restaurant.

“The plaza was in fine shape; we just plan to secure additional tenants for it,” DeLuca says. “We have land there for an additional outparcel. Our preference is to do [the outparcel] built-to-suit for a tenant.”

Karen Johnson-Crowther of Colliers International Southwest Florida's Fort Myers office is marketing the space.

The purchase entity Central Line Properties LLC mortgaged the property to Sanibel Captiva Community Bank for $1.52 million.
